补充资料:按钮
      一种人工控制的主令电器。主要用来发布操作命令,接通或开断控制电路,控制机械与电工设备的运行。按钮的工作原理很简单(见图)。。对于常开触头(图a),在按钮未被按下前,电路是断开的,按下按钮后,常开触头被连通,电路也被接通;对于常闭触头(图b),在按钮未被按下前,触头是闭合的,按下按钮后,触头被断开,电路也被分断。由于控制电路工作的需要,一只按钮还可带有多对同时动作的触头(图c)。
  
  按钮的用途很广,例如车床的起动与停机、正转与反转等;塔式吊车的起动,停止,上升,下降,前、后、左、右、慢速或快速运行等,都需要按钮控制。
